About the Show

Written by: Oscar Wilde

Directed by: Carrie Peters


Oscar Wilde's 1895 playThe Importance of Being Earnest is a witty comedy of manners about Jack Worthing and Algernon Moncrieff, who adopt the false persona "Ernest" to woo Gwendolen Fairfax and Cecily Cardew, respectively. They navigate absurd misunderstandings and the stern Lady Bracknell before it is revealed Jack is actually named Ernest and is Algernon’s brother.
